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up butter, cubed
  • Pastry for single-crust pie
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1-1/2 cups packed dark brown sugar
  • 1/4 cup whole milk
  • 4 teaspoons white v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on cornmeal
  • 1-1/4 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• Vanilla ice cream, optional

Method

  • In a small heavy saucepan, cook and stir butter over medium heat for 5-7 minutes or until golden brown; remove from the heat.
  • Roll out crust to fit a 9-in. pie plate; transfer to pie plate. Trim crust to 1/2 in. beyond edge of plate; flute edges. Line unpricked crust with a double thickness of heavy-duty foil. Fill with dried beans, uncooked rice or pie weights.
  • Bake at 400° for 8 minutes. Remove foil and weights; bake 5 minutes longer. Cool on a wire rack.
  • In a large bowl, beat eggs for 3 minutes. Gradually add brown sugar; beat for 2 minutes or until mixture becomes thick. Beat in milk, vinegar, cornmeal, vanilla, cinnamon and the browned butter. Pour into crust. Cover edges with foil.
  • Bake at 350° for 40-45 minutes or until a knife inserted near the center comes out clean. Cool on a wire rack. Refrigerate, covered, for 3 hours or until cold. Serve with ice cream if desired. Refrigerate leftovers.
